Course structure

• Importance of Flexibility in Weightlifting • Benefits of Stretching for Weightlifters • Anatomy and Physiology of Flexibility • Dynamic vs. Static Stretching for Weightlifters • Specific Stretching Exercises for Weightlifting • Flexibility Testing and Assessment for Weightlifters • Stretching Routines for Pre-Workout and Post-Workout • Injury Prevention through Flexibility Training • Periodization of Stretching for Weightlifters
